Змінюй хід війни! Допомагай ЗСУ!

Помогите решится

  • Автор теми Автор теми pyzo90
  • Дата створення Дата створення
это что-то новенькое. где можно эти "принятия" о способах решения задач посмотреть?

для этого нужно год-другой пописать на этом языке, параллельно изучая удачные реализации чужого кода на этом языке. Для примера, то что на C# можно удобно реализовать с помощью рефлексии, на Си потребует довольно громоздкой реализации ;)
 
Маразм крепчает.
 
кто сказал?
DirectX - это же Windows, это фу.

OpenGL также заточен под си, это конечно не исключает портирования интерфейсов под дельфи, и такие порты есть, но ключевой вопрос тут - а зачем собаке пятая нога? :confused:


к слову сказать, С специально разработан для создания ошибок переполнения буфера и утечек памяти, разве не так?

ошибки переполнения буфера и утечки памяти есть даже в языках со сборщиком мусора.

А по поводу Си, Керниган сказал:
Си — инструмент, острый, как бритва: с его помощью можно создать и элегантную программу, и кровавое месиво
:rolleyes:
 
для этого нужно год-другой пописать на этом языке, параллельно изучая удачные реализации чужого кода на этом языке. Для примера, то что на C# можно удобно реализовать с помощью рефлексии, на Си потребует довольно громоздкой реализации ;)
ну и который из способов ведет к "наслаиванию" вредных привычек?
а еще немецкий язык ведет к фашизму, русский к алкоголизму, а английский - к империализму..

лично мне существование нубов не мешает программировать на том или ином языке, под ту или другую ОС, в зависимости от задачи и требований заказчиков. а вы боитесь потерять арийскую чистоту крови и превратиться в нуба..

Си — инструмент, острый, как бритва: с его помощью можно создать и элегантную программу, и кровавое месиво
:rolleyes:
и какие способы решения задач это прививает?

* тут и корень зла, кажется что изучив такой страааашный язык и научившись писать на нем аккуратно - уже ухватил бога за бороду, а все остальные -мудачье.
 
а какой критерий удачности реализации? :-)

критериев много, например:
- легкость чтения кода
- минимальные усилия для повторного использования
- минимальное число багов
- простота внесения изменений

лично мне существование нубов не мешает программировать на том или ином языке, под ту или другую ОС, в зависимости от задачи и требований заказчиков. а вы боитесь потерять арийскую чистоту крови и превратиться в нуба..

дело не в боязни, а в том что ты кодишь небольшие проекты, скорее всего в одиночку. А вот когда проект большой и работают над ним сотни людей и начинают вылазить косяки из-за того что какой-то нуб напедалил ***ню, вот тогда все и начинается ;)

Вобщем-то для школьников 5-го класса дельфи - это отличный язык. Но Си лучше :D Я бы рекомендовал вообще не изучать дельфи, дабы не наслаивать вредных привычек :D
 
Останнє редагування:
А вот когда проект большой и работают над ним сотни людей и начинают вылазить косяки из-за того что какой-то нуб напедалил ***ню, вот тогда все и начинается ;)
то о чем вы говорите - это недоработка менеджера проекта, если он вообще есть..
но чем же тут помогает язык программирования? неужто превращает в нубов в бородатых гениев?
 
то о чем вы говорите - это недоработка менеджера проекта, если он вообще есть..
но чем же тут помогает язык программирования? неужто превращает в нубов в бородатых гениев?

Ты уже второй ему это говоришь. Спорить с *****ом...
 
язык приучает к порядку
так вот, я Вам уже говорил об эксперименте, когда дятла заставили писать на Си..
дятел объявлял массив размером 10 элементов и потом записывал значения в цикле от 0 до 19.. ни компилятор, ни защита естественно не гавкали.
язык приучает к порядку, да...

...это вкусно, очень вкусно! :попкорн:
 
так вот, я Вам уже говорил об эксперименте, когда дятла заставили писать на Си..
дятел объявлял массив размером 10 элементов и потом записывал значения в цикле от 0 до 19.. ни компилятор, ни защита не гавкали.
язык приучает к порядку, да...

Дай *****у *** стеклянный — он и руки порежет, и *** разобьет :D

p.s.: какой-то скушный холивар выходит, квелые дельфисты пошли... :D
 
Так ты ж только ****ом бросаться умеешь, а дельного чего сказать или свои слова обосновать никак. Было бы с кем говорить.
 
Вобщем-то для школьников 5-го класса дельфи - это отличный язык. Но Си лучше :D Я бы рекомендовал вообще не изучать дельфи, дабы не наслаивать вредных привычек :D

каких вредных привычек? пока я их так и не услышал :)
и если сравнивать, то тогда С и Pascal, С++ и Object Pascal (Delphi)

делфи мертвый язык, какое тут обоснование нужно? :)

это значит что уже закончились все доводы?
 
Дай *****у *** стеклянный — он и руки порежет, и *** разобьет :D
так вот, если некто Вова - ***** и не справляется со своими проф. обязанностями - в этом виноват только сам Вова, ну и его начальник, Аркадий Степанович.
если это становится проблемой всей команды - значит Аркадий Степанович - ***** и профан.
поскольку в славянских коллективах почти всегда так и никто не чешется,
то дальше на сцене появляется великолепный Петя, который учит всех, как надо жить, как что делать, на чем писать и под чем работать
(желательно в пристутсвии Аркадия Степановича)
ни на шаг не приближаясь к решению проблемы.
...
в конце концов находится Вася, который втихаря подправляет вывихи вовиного кода и проект таки сдают.

внимание вопрос: на что в этой типовой комедии влияет язык программирования?

каких вредных привычек? пока я их так и не услышал :)
он же их уже перечислил:
- легкость чтения кода
- минимальные усилия для повторного использования
- минимальное число багов
- простота внесения изменений
:іржач::іржач::іржач:
 
Только что напоролся на constraint в Оракловской базе.
Код:
ALTER TABLE BORDEREAU_SPECIAL ADD (
  CONSTRAINT CK_BSPECIAL_NDAYS_NORMASSD
 CHECK ((measure_unit<>4)or(TO_NUMBER(SUBSTR(TO_CHAR (MOD (norma, 1)), 2)) IS NULL)));

Импликация - это, конечно, круто. Но за вторую часть хочется взять и уе..ать. Так вот, Klez, если человек *****, то это надолго и языки программирования тут бессильны.

⚠ Тільки зареєстровані користувачі бачать весь контент та не бачать рекламу.


⚠ Тільки зареєстровані користувачі бачать весь контент та не бачать рекламу.
:
* Вакантные места программистов для писюков захватывает мафия бывших студентов Вирта (ну им так казалось, на самом деле там было все схвачено вплоть до конца XX-го века ушлыми клипперистами, фокспрошниками и дибейзниками, да да). Но паскалисты (студенты) пишут программы (лабораторные) быстро, решительно, и безошибочно (ибо, среда прерывает компиляцию при любой попытке написать явно школьный код).
* Даже реально тру программисты на «C» делают в это время фатальные ошибки, забывая, что в этом языке символ «*» обозначает, в зависимости от контекста, четыре совершенно разные операции (вообще, ошибкам при программировании на «С» посвящён целый раздел в википедии: [2]), из за чего сессия сдается не вовремя, девки не дают, и все такое разное, ну вы понимаете. Правда, это всё более от ФГМ недокодеров, ибо там чётко написано, что программировать нужно уметь.
* А тем временем BASIC начинают преподавать в школе как язык дрессировки обезьян программированию. Интерпретаторы в досе-виндосе умирают и ждут второго пришествия UNIX’а. И, что характерно и удивительно, обезьяны крайне успешно дрессируются, при всех мыслимых нарушениях азов программирования обезьяны на Access и макросах Excel показывают чудеса в написании полезных для бузинеса программ учета товара на складе и не только (но это уже из другой оперы). А программисты на Пацкале, не имея возможности ходить в базы данных, тупо пялились на Turbo Vision, который, ****, не умеет писать в базу, хотя существовали вполне себе сетевые btrieve и Paradox Engine, масса DBF engines (некоторые даже с поддержками индексов и крутых наворотов). Более-менее поправил эту ситуацию Дельфи — нативная поддержка BDE (DBase/Paradox), InterBase/FireBird, ADO(Oracle/MSSQL/Access/…) и т. д.

:)

Самое главное: перед изучением С всегда рекомендуют выучить Pascal (а также Scheme), дабы приучиться к строгим правилам программирования, без которых на выходе получится лишь быдлокодер индусского образца.

Такие дела.
 
Самое главное: перед изучением С всегда рекомендуют выучить Pascal (а также Scheme), дабы приучиться к строгим правилам программирования, без которых на выходе получится лишь быдлокодер индусского образца.

:)
Такие дела.

Ну раз уж ты решил перевести речь с холивара Delphi vs C в холивар Pascal vs C, тогда давай вначале определимся какие именно строгие правила есть у паскаля, которых не хватает в си?
 
Klez, все ваши доводы против дельфи связаны с быдлокодерами и их ****окодом, которые когда пишут непонятные остальным слова чувствуют себя умнее и значимее, и решают задачи за деньги или ради славы, а не искусства ради.

Каждый язык программирования заслуживает уважения хотя бы за то что его создали и (возможно) нашли ему применение. Даже VB можно уважать за простоту операций с переменными без конвертаций как в дельфи, хотя он для ламеров или для тех кто типы даных путает (немного выше один тут умниччал с longint).

О вкусах не спорят. А за ****окод ругайте быдлокодеров а не язык программирования.

кстати, ТС, не теряйся, мы тебе ща идеальный ЯП придумаем
 
Назад
Зверху Знизу